We work with healthcare professionals right across London. Each has a different income mix, so the bookkeeping is set up differently in each case:
We reconcile NHS pay, locum invoices and private fees, and track allowable expenses month by month so nothing is lost by the time the tax return is due.
UDA schedules, plan income such as Denplan, private takings and superannuation deductions reconciled against your NHS statements.
Partnership drawings, PCN income, supplier invoices and staff costs recorded so profit-share statements are ready without a year-end scramble.
Drug tariff and GOS income, stock movements and split VAT rates handled so your margin figures actually mean something.
Healthcare bookkeeping is not the same as retail or trades. NHS income arrives on schedule and out of your control, superannuation is deducted before you see it, and part of your income may be VAT exempt. Our service is built for that:
We raise and chase private patient and insurer invoices, so self-pay and insurer income does not sit unpaid for months.
Payroll for clinical and admin staff with RTI submissions, auto-enrolment and NHS Pension information filed on time each month.
Every NHS schedule, card settlement and bank receipt matched off, so your records are spotless and audit-ready at any point in the year.
We capture indemnity, GMC or GDC fees, courses, equipment and mileage, and handle partial exemption where you have both exempt and taxable income.
Cloud software with clear monthly reports, kept in line with Making Tax Digital for Income Tax requirements.

Locum bookkeeping requires precise tracking of mileage, professional indemnity (MDU/MPS), and GMC fees to maximize tax relief. We use technology that allows you to snap photos of receipts on the go. We reconcile income from various NHS Trusts and private clinics to ensure your year-end Self-Assessment is seamless.
General bookkeepers often miss healthcare-specific nuances like Capital Allowances on specialized medical equipment or the complexities of the NHS Pension Scheme. At CruseBurke, we focus exclusively on the medical sector, staying updated on BMA contract changes and specific tax reliefs available only to healthcare providers.
While most medical care is VAT-exempt, providing medico-legal reports, health certificates for insurance, or certain cosmetic procedures can be standard-rated. We monitor your “taxable” turnover to ensure you only register for VAT when required by HMRC’s Health Professionals manual, saving you unnecessary administrative burden.
Yes. Reconciling Open Exeter and PCSE statements is a major hurdle for GPs. We specialize in breaking down Global Sum payments, seniority pay, and superannuation deductions. We ensure your practice accounts accurately reflect your actual take-home earnings rather than just your gross receipts.
From April 2026, healthcare self-employed individuals and landlords with qualifying income over £50,000 must follow MTD for ITSA rules. This means you must keep digital records and send quarterly updates to HMRC using compatible software like Xero or QuickBooks. Our team ensures your bookkeeping is “MTD-ready” to avoid new points-based penalties.
